WebJan 16, 2024 · The reported case-fatality rate has been around 30 per cent in both pregnancy- and nonpregnancy-related groups. Diagnosis. Listeriosis is diagnosed by isolation of L. monocytogenes from blood, cerebrospinal fluid, placenta, meconium, fetal gastrointestinal contents and other normally sterile sites. Listeriosis can cause flu-like symptoms in pregnant women (e.g., fever, chills, fatigue, headaches, muscle or joint pain) and sometimes nausea, vomiting, cramps, diarrhea, or constipation. Symptoms usually appear 3 to 30 days after eating contaminated food, but in some cases, they can appear up to 70 days ...
